What Makes Collies So Special?

Collies didn’t become icons by accident. Originally bred in Scotland to herd sheep, they’re smart, quick learners who love having a job to do. But it’s not just their brains that make them stand out. Collies are famously loyal, affectionate, and great with kids—traits that have kept them popular generation after generation.

There are two main types you’ll see:

  • Rough Collies, with that long, flowing coat that practically begs to be brushed.

  • Smooth Collies, who have shorter fur but just as much heart.

No matter the variety, they’re known for being intuitive, easy to train, and happiest when they’re part of the family.


Why So Many People Fall in Love with Collies

If you spend much time with a Collie, you’ll see why they’ve inspired so many books, movies, and social media fan pages. Here are just a few reasons Collies capture so many hearts:

They’re beautiful and photogenic.
Long coats, bright eyes, and that signature Collie smile—they’re hard to resist, whether they’re posing in the backyard or out on an adventure.

They pick up on your mood.
Collies are sensitive dogs who seem to know exactly when you need company or a little comfort.

They love to learn.
From basic commands to more advanced tricks and agility, Collies are eager students. They thrive when they have something to focus on.

They’re great companions for active families.
 If you like hiking, running, or just spending time outdoors, a Collie will be right there with you, ready for the next outing.
